Transaction 3bd17125b12c2df07a620039156043694ea3e832ae906034961c8934549b268a
1 Input
1 Output
-
3bd17125b12c2df07a620039156043694ea3e832ae906034961c8934549b268a:0
- value
- 3470909
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 baf8c75ecd037acca9145abacdf0f2393a13f050 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1J3ci8mFDMXJ62yQf6iw7YCGAB8a8YjBXf